For those of you with a beastly powerful PC, here's a mod you have to check out: Extreme increased view distance. It increases the render distance up to a maximum of 2048 blocks, whereas the default Far setting only draws 400 blocks far. Also, I finally figured out what has been happening with the nether due to some log notes. Apparently the nether used to save in a different file location, so when I copied the world over it had to make a new nether cause the nether I copied over was not located in the proper location. So that's good to know. Not terribly useful now, but good to know.

I ran a quick experiment with creating lakes using a method I saw in the MC forums. To take advantage of the water physics, first you create a layer of dirt 1 level below where you want your water level. A trick to keep track of the shoreline you want is to use another kind of block to mark the outermost ring of blocks you'll remove later (I used wood planks). Then you make a nearby infinite pool and start filling in the corners of your 1-deep lake. As you go around, you'll eventually reach a point where source blocks of water start propagating across the surface. You may need to fill in some of the longer straight edges to help this along, but you should be able to figure out the pattern pretty quick. Next you dig out the dirt and surrounding ring. Once done, the water will completely fill anything below that top layer.

This small lake under my first bridge took a bit over an hour, I think, I wasn't paying very close attention to time.

Just wanted to bring up this tweet from jeb which deals with the issues I had earlier about the world gen changing with 1.8

It seems that the generator will generate diff't worlds come 1.8.  So, if anyone has any seeds they are interested in, they ought to make that world now and explore it a bit b/c after 1.8 that seed will generate a dif't world than it does currently.

Also, someone did ask jeb if there'd be an option "use the old generator, without 1.8 features" when making a new world, and jeb responded that if such a thing were to be added it wouldn't be till after minecraft's out of beta
